Choosing a New Domain Name Part 1
But what if you don’t want to use your own name as your domain name or part of it?
You’ve got a number of choices and decisions to make and it can get quite complicated.
You may think that you’ve hit upon a great name for your site – a name that everybody will recognize as the one to look for.
But the problem is that you may find that someone else has chosen this name already.
So before you go too mad brainstorming it’s really important to find out if the names have been used already.
And there are a couple of ways of doing this.
The first one is to actually check the domain name itself.
An easy way is to go to one of the domain name registrars and search there.
I always recommend Namecheap because this is the domain name registrar I normally use.
You simply type the name you’re thinking of and see if someone else is using it already.
If they are and you really love it and feel you can’t do without it you might be able to buy the name from the owner – but you might not.
You’ll also find that there are many extensions for domain names.
Some newish ones are .eu .me. .biz and so on.
The standard important ones are .com and .net.
It’s worth saying that whatever domain name you choose it’s really worthwhile to make sure that you own the standard .com or .net or they’ll be available for someone else to use which could cause a great deal of confusion and the only way through it all may involve litigation which is really better avoided.
